seeing as you can't have any modified steering components welded I need a new steering shaft to keep the cert man happy

Am I best to get one custom made or can I mix n match bits off something else? 87' lux with surf power steer mod, Im keen to know what others have done that meets the new rule

Also need to have the driveshaft welds checked + shafts balanced

who would you recommend in chch for this?

Youll need a collapsable section in your new steering shaft. When I put p/steering in my 40 I got 2 sets of LN130 surf steering shafts. Used on of the collapsable ones an the other 2 solid ones an got them splined to fit together

Cant help re where, but you are allowed to mix and match parts. I had shafts from three different gens of hilux to make mine work.
